feat(scanner): store EPUB reading direction at scan time

Fixed-layout EPUBs lean on the reading_direction column (the web reader
forces book.dir = rtl from it when the file didn't set direction
itself), but the scanner never populated it for EPUBs - only ComicInfo
fed it. Meanwhile real Japanese EPUBs declare page-progression-direction
on the OPF spine, which foliate reads client-side but nothing stored.

Read the spine attribute in the structured OPF parser and map it into
ReadingDirection in parseOPFContent (EPUB2/3, case-insensitive, plus
'right-to-left'/'left-to-right' spellings); undeclared stays empty
rather than forcing ltr, preserving the editor's Auto default. Sidecar
OPFs are metadata-only documents without spines, so the Calibre path is
a no-op. The merge gap-fill copies an embedded-only direction into a
blank sidecar field, and hand-set values keep winning through the
existing OverrideReadingDirection protection.

Tests: declared rtl/RTL/ltr, undeclared and unknown values staying
empty, plus sidecar-wins vs embedded-fills merge cases. Existing manga
EPUBs declaring rtl (verified live in-library) pick the value up on
their next scan, feeding the API and reader config mobile clients
consume.

// pageProgressionDirection returns the OPF spine's reading direction as
// "rtl" or "ltr", or "" when the file declares none (callers treat that as
// unknown, not as left-to-right). EPUB2/3 declare this on <spine>; it is
// what foliate reads client-side, and the DB column feeds clients (and the
// web reader's fixed-layout override) that need it up front.
func (d *opfDocument) pageProgressionDirection() string {
switch strings.ToLower(strings.TrimSpace(d.Spine.PageProgressionDirection)) {
case "rtl", "right-to-left":
return "rtl"
case "ltr", "left-to-right", "default":
return "ltr"
default:
return ""
}
}
